Latest Patents

One of his latest patents is the Adjustable Measured Dose Dropper. This device includes an adjustable extension fitted within a hollow barrel, allowing for precise measurement of fluid doses. The adjustable extension features gradation marks that correspond to the volume within the barrel, ensuring accurate dispensing. A float within the barrel acts as a float valve, preventing the intake of more than the desired amount of fluid.

Another significant patent is for Bone Fixation for Fractures of the Upper Ulna. This assembly includes an elongated medullary pin and a head member designed to transmit force to the olecranon. The design allows for effective stabilization of fractures, enhancing recovery outcomes for patients.
